  • What is Wired Up?

    Wired Up is a program of Goodwill Industries of Greater Cleveland and East Central Ohio. Donated items including electronics, games, game consoles, cameras, tablets, computer accessories, and more are sold through the Wired Up program. Proceeds from the sale of items through Wired Up and the rest of Goodwill stores support local employment and training programs that help people in our community.

  • Why shop Wired Up?

    Wired Up diverts thousands of cords, cables, computers, metal and other technological materials from the landfill. At the same time, Wired Up offers a low-cost option for desktop computers, laptops, and other accessories to customers in the Cleveland and Canton metropolitan area.

    Plus, all funds generated from this program directly supports Goodwill’s employment and training services.

  • How is my computer data protected?

    Wired Up safely removes any data from all computer donations. It provides individuals with a free method of disposing of any unwanted computer materials. All computers go to a centralized area to be erased with 1 pass of zeros written to each drive. Flash memory devices are returned to a factory state.

    Goodwill is a Microsoft Third Party Refurbisher.

  • What is the exchange policy?

    All equipment is tested before being sold at Goodwill stores. Computer accessories, audio-visual cables, networking cables, adapters, and items that do not contain a microprocessor are non-refundable, but Goodwill will honor an exchange of like items. Wired Up offers a guarantee on software-related components such as driver installation and operating system functionality for 30 days. Equipment must be exchanged at the site it was purchased.
